Struggling with Business Loans? Accelerate Your Approval with These Strategies

Young professional contemplating business loan requirements in office.

Finding Fast Business Loan Approval: Your Comprehensive Guide

In today’s fast-paced economy, entrepreneurs and business leaders often find themselves in dire need of funding to propel their ventures forward. However, traditional lending barriers can create major obstacles in securing necessary capital. If you’re struggling with business loans, there’s good news: understanding the intricacies of the lending landscape paired with strategic preparation can expedite your approval process.

Understanding Business Loan Requirements

The first step towards securing quick funding is to familiarize yourself with business loan requirements. This varies by lender and may include credit scores, financial statements, and a strong business plan. Lenders want to know not just whether you can repay the loan, but also your plan of action. Crafting a comprehensive document outlining your business goals, market analysis through a SWOT assessment, and projected earnings can differentiate your proposal from others and promote confidence in your venture.

How to Create a Convincing Business Plan

Your business plan is a reflection of your operation’s strategy and vision. Start by detailing your mission statement, market research findings, and specific tactics for generating revenue. Include how to manage cash flow and optimize expenses. Highlighting a clear strategy can increase your chances of loan approval. Ensure that your plan addresses scalability and potential profitability; lenders are often more inclined to fund businesses demonstrating growth potential.

The Importance of Credit for Business Loan Approval

Your business credit score plays a pivotal role in loan approvals. Understanding what affects your score—like payment history and outstanding debts—can help you take proactive steps to improve it before applying. You can access resources to check your credit and rectify any inaccuracies; this not only boosts your credibility but can also reduce the fees or interest rates on your loan.

Cash Flow Management Tips to Attract Lenders

Demonstrating efficient cash flow management can assure lenders of your operational viability. Techniques such as accurate bookkeeping, regular financial reviews, and budgeting can help in managing finances effectively. Providing insights into how you handle cash flow, especially during downturns, gives lenders confidence in your ability to maintain operations, fulfilling financial obligations while growing your business.

Leveraging Technology for Streamlined Operations

Embracing the power of digital tools such as accounting software, CRM systems, and project management tools can significantly enhance your business operations. Technology not only boosts productivity and efficiency but also provides you with valuable data insights, paving the way for informed decisions and optimized outcomes, both of which are essential when applying for business loans.

What Makes You a Compelling Borrower?

Beyond financial metrics, lenders are keen on the human element of a lending request. How do you communicate your vision? Are you passionate about your business goals? Demonstrating personal investment and knowledge can be incredibly persuasive. Engage with potential lenders, network effectively within your industry, and build relationships that may facilitate quicker access to funding.

Conclusion: The Path Forward

For business leaders and entrepreneurs seeking financial support, understanding the landscape of business loans is crucial. From crafting compelling business plans to optimizing cash flow management, every detail can help expedite loan approval. As you approach lenders, remember the significance of both sound business practices and the personal touch. How to Improve Employee Engagement Amid the Great Resignation

Update Understanding Employee Engagement in the Great ResignationThe Great Resignation marked a significant shift in the employment landscape, where employees re-evaluated their career paths, mental well-being, and organizational fit. This phenomenon calls for an urgent focus on employee engagement, which can significantly impact both retention and overall company performance. Asha Tarry, a prominent voice in this dialogue, emphasizes the necessity for business leaders to adopt a proactive stance in fostering loyalty and satisfaction among their teams. Why Engagement Matters Now More Than EverAs businesses navigate the complexities of a post-pandemic world, understanding what drives employee engagement becomes crucial. Tarry points out that engaged employees lead to reduced turnover rates and have a higher likelihood of putting forth discretionary effort, which enhances productivity.Now is the time for business leaders to prioritize workplace culture and communication strategies, ensuring employees feel valued and heard. This isn't merely a moral imperative but a strategic one that impacts the bottom line significantly.Strategies to Bolster Employee EngagementBased on Tarry's insights and data trends, here are several actionable strategies to improve the employee experience:Transparent Communication: Regular updates about company performance and changes can foster a sense of trust and belonging.Professional Development Opportunities: Providing training and growth opportunities signals to employees that their development is a priority.Flexible Work Arrangements: Adapting to employees' needs, such as remote work options, not only improves work-life balance but also boosts morale.Addressing the Impact of Remote WorkThe shift towards remote work presents unique challenges and opportunities for enhancing engagement. Tarry notes that while remote work can lead to feelings of isolation, it also allows for a more diverse workforce. Creating initiatives that promote collaboration and connection is vital in this new landscape. Tools that facilitate remote collaboration, enhance employee interaction, and provide feedback mechanisms contribute to keeping teams engaged.The Role of Technology in EngagementIncorporating the right technology is essential in today's business world. Effective communication platforms and performance management tools can make a substantial difference in creating a cohesive environment, even when teams are dispersed. Tarry illustrates that employing CRM systems and project management software can streamline operations and support employee engagement. Fostering an Inclusive EnvironmentLastly, a key takeaway from Tarry's insights is the importance of inclusivity in employee engagement strategies. Businesses must ensure that every employee, regardless of background or perspective, feels included in the company's mission. This not only enhances engagement but also encourages innovation and creativity.Business leaders face an unprecedented opportunity to redefine employee engagement as they embrace the challenges posed by the Great Resignation. By prioritizing employees' needs and leveraging technology, companies can cultivate an environment in which both employees and the organization thrive.
